first time getting a bed sprayed and I was a little disappointed with a few spots. They didn't take my lights out so the one was taped a little fat. Get in close you can see paint . The button "ring" got sprayed over so it sits a little recessed now. And both tailgate latches were oversprayd.
it came off the latches with a knife, but the other two spots I noticed made me feel like they rushed. End of the day it's a truck bed...not end of the world.
ill pay attention more next time and point it out on site.
